That's a 3S Typhon. Just because someone put a 6S motor in it doesn't mean it's rated for 6S. ;) Green body and plastic undercarriage are a giveaway that it's 3S. Now you can put a bigger powerplant in it but it will cost you in broken parts, I think this might be why the seller was eager to part with it.

The 6s Typhon is different than the 3s so you will have to order for 3s. They won't interchange .
I modded my Mega to run 4s but to be honest, it barely stays together on 2s.
Fun buggy but the Mega version just doesn't hold up.
One mod I would definitely do is add the center drive shaft bearing and a aluminum motor mount.
